def main(validate: bool = True):
    """Refresh the weekly thread
    """
    logger.info("Enter post_weekly_thread.main.py")

    # either datascience_bot_dev for testing, or datascience for production
    SUBREDDIT_NAME = os.getenv("SUBREDDIT_NAME")
    reddit = get_datascience_bot()
    subreddit = reddit.subreddit(display_name=SUBREDDIT_NAME)
    logger.info(f"Acting on subreddit: {subreddit.display_name}")

    if validate:
        logger.debug("Validating task")
        validate_task(reddit)  # raises error if not valid

    logger.debug("Unsticky the last weekly thread")
    old_thread = get_weekly_thread(reddit)
    old_thread.mod.sticky(state=False)

    logger.debug("Post the new weekly thread")
    new_thread = post_weekly_thread(reddit)

    # PRAW will not request pages more than once every 30 seconds. If you try,
    # it returns the cached version. Our cached version of page (created in
    # conf.py) doesn't have the new weekly thread we're creating for these
    # tests.
    # https://praw.readthedocs.io/en/v3.6.0/pages/faq.html#i-made-a-change-but-it-doesn-t-seem-to-have-an-effect
    time.sleep(30)

    logger.debug("Directed unanswered comments to the new weekly thread")
    direct_unanswered_comments_to_weekly_thread(reddit,
                                                old_thread_id=old_thread.id,
                                                new_thread_id=new_thread.id)

def main():
    reddit = get_datascience_bot()
    subreddit = reddit.subreddit(SUBREDDIT_NAME)

    local_dir = (pathlib.Path(__file__).parent / ".." / "wiki").resolve()
    for f in local_dir.iterdir():
        page_name = f.stem
        if f.is_dir() or f.suffix != ".md":
            continue

        new_content = f.read_text()
        wiki_page = subreddit.wiki[page_name]
        wiki_page.edit(content=new_content,
                       reason=f"Deploy version {__version__}")
